For the 2025 school year, there are 5 public preschools serving 1,023 students in Hampton School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 6/10, which is in the top 50% of public pre schools in South Carolina.
Public Preschools in Hampton School District have an average math proficiency score of 45% (versus the South Carolina public pre school average of 45%), and reading proficiency score of 40% (versus the 48%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 73%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the South Carolina public preschool average of 54% (majority Black).

Hampton School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 76 school districts in South Carolina (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 80-84% has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
